CE IN THE ALLEY MODERN INFRASTRUCTURE, INCLUSIVE AMENITIES, AND COMMUNITY-FOCUSED LEADERSHIP SHAPE THIS COMMUNITY’S NEXT CHAPTER In the heart of the Rio Grande Valley, the City of Alamo, Texas, is stepping confidently into the spotlight. Being the smallest city within the PSJA (Pharr–San Juan– Alamo) district, Alamo is embracing a new identity as a city of choice – a place where people come not just to live, but to invest, retire, raise families, and put down roots.
